How We Do It

Instead of resorting to the calls and letters that most collections agencies will drag you through (which you could have done yourself for free), we go directly to full legal debt collection process to try to collect from your debtor. As soon as we agree to take on your case, we will review all contracts, credit applications, or other documents and agreements relevant to the outstanding debts to determine the best way to approach your debt recovery. We  file suit as soon as possible to get the process started quickly, because in scenarios such as these, swift action leads to the best results.

In addition, prior to filing suit, we will investigate the debtor’s current financial situation. We use that information to seek, where appropriate,  attachments both with notice and ex parte on any possible non-exempt assets. What this does is freeze your debtor’s assets, such as bank accounts and real estate to secure payment of your debt. In some instances, we may also use reach and apply injunctions, which forces anyone who owes money to your debtor to pay you directly, cutting out the debtor as a “middleman.”
